Oakham in Bloom is considering moving the Wicker Spitfire from the bypass to somewhere that's easier to maintain.
They're also searching for a treasurer. Their previous volunteer responsible for finance was Paul Buxton, who served as an Oakham Town Councillor too, and passed away a few months ago. Chair of Oakham in Bloom, Sheila Cunningham, says it's not too arduous for anyone with a head for figures to help the organisation.
"So in desperate need for a treasurer, I know they're highly sought after special people. If someone can join us, is at all interested, it's not arduous. We don't have like regular fees or whatever, we have monthly meetings, doing a sort of report for that, looking after our bank account and building society account, and yeah, we just need someone to join us. So if anyone's just interested, please contact me."
Uppingham's Falcon Hotel is hosting the consultation on the merger of the Minor Injuries Service and Urgent Care Centre at Rutland Memorial Hospital this morning to create a combined 8 hour, 7 day a week service.
Rutland County Council is at Oakham Library this morning as they hit the road ready for the launch of demand led bus services within the next few weeks.
Rutland and Lincolnshire have joined together with eleven other local authorities to gain government funding to install electric car charging points where there's limited off street parking.
A power cut in Stamford means the Brazenose Lane traffic lights aren't working this morning, and the pedestrian lights are out too. 81 properties are affected.
